Alone, The Selection: History TV Series Coming in December

by Cindy McLennan, November 21, 2016

Alone TV show on History: season 3 (canceled or renewed?) Alone TV serie on History: season 3 premiere (canceled or renewed?)

I will survive and you will, too. The third season of the Alone TV show premieres on History, Thursday, December 8, 2016 at 9:00pm ET/PT.

Immediate following, the first season of The Selection: Special Operations Experiment kicks off at 10:00pm. The new unscripted series comes from Peter Berg. Get the details from this History press release.

New York, NY – November 2, 2016 – HISTORY’s fearless survival series “Alone” returns for a ten episode third season, premiering Thursday, December 8 at 9PM ET/PT, followed by the series premiere of the original unscripted series, “The Selection: Special Operations Experiment” at 10PM ET/PT. With higher stakes and greater challenges than ever before, “Alone,” will place ten hardcore survivalists – both male and female – alone in the cold, isolated region of Patagonia, Argentina with one mission: to stay alive. There are no camera crews, no teams, and no gimmicks. In a new remote location at the bottom of the globe, survivalists will face treacherous predators like never before, experience unforgiving and unpredictable weather conditions and showcase unbelievable building acumen by creating some of the most ingenious inventions ever seen.

Equipped only with limited gear, their wilderness experience, and cameras to self-document their journeys, these brave men and women are completely separated from one another in harsh, unforgiving terrain. Thousands of miles away from home, the survivalists are unaware of when others tap out, increasing the pressure. To survive, they must find food and water, build shelters and fend off predators. They will face extreme isolation, psychological distress, and treacherous environmental conditions as they descend into the unknown. In the most dangerous season yet, the harsh conditions of Patagonia force the urgent medical evacuation of many individuals throughout the season.

Each episode of “Alone” features the nerve-wracking thrill of watching individuals face the fury of Mother Nature while plunging into a state of isolation unimaginable in today’s hyper-connected, always-on world. These participants must battle everything from territorial predators such as puma and wild boar, to sub-zero temperatures of an extremely remote location. Determined to thrive in any environment, the men and women of season three display incredible ingenuity building elaborate creations such as a floating, propeller driven duck trap, self-draining wooden shelter floors, a punji stick boar trap and a live fish refrigerator system.

Immediately following the season three premiere of “Alone,” HISTORY debuts its newest unscripted series from executive producer Peter Berg “The Selection: Special Operations Experiment” at 10pm ET/PT. The series places 30 men and women with no military background through an immersive, authentic experience led by veterans of the Navy SEALs, Green Berets and Army Rangers, while offering insight into the origins of these physical and mental challenges.

Special Operations units around the globe devise extreme training and assessment exercises in order to find the best of the best. “The Selection: Special Operations Experiment” instructors employ tests such as tear gas, interrogation stimulation and psychological warfare, driving participants to push themselves to the limits of the human body and mind. It will be the ultimate test of self-discovery, physical strength, and mental limitation. This is not a competition series – no cash rewards – only a test against oneself to see if the mind has the will and strength to push the body to complete the challenges.

“Alone” is produced for HISTORY by Leftfield Pictures. David George, Shawn Witt, Zachary Green and Ryan Pender serve as executive producers for Leftfield Pictures. Zachary Behr and Russ McCarroll serve as executive producers for HISTORY. A+E Networks holds worldwide distribution rights for “Alone.”

“The Selection: Special Operations Experiment” is produced for HISTORY by Film 45 and Bunim/Murray Productions. Peter Berg (Lone Survivor), Matt Goldberg, Brandon Carroll, and Grant Kahler are executive producers for Film 45, and Gil Goldschein is executive producer for Bunim/Murray Productions. Cem Yeter and Joel Karsberg also serve as executive producers. Tim Healy, Stephen Mintz and Russ McCarroll are executive producers for HISTORY. “The Selection: Special Operations Experiment” is based on Minnow Films’ format “SAS: Who Dares Wins” and will be distributed in The Americas by A+E Networks.
